The Barcelona star has drawn Premier League attention for some time and, in July 2022, he seemed on the verge of completing a big-money switch to Manchester United - until his own refusal to leave Spain scuppered it.

However, Spanish journalist Lluís Canut now claims that de Jong is no longer “closing the door” on departure as the Catalans’ recent European failings and ongoing domestic struggles are believed to have left him disillusioned.

This news will, naturally, cause ears to perk up across the continent and the Dutchman’s personal wishes suggest Arsenal could well be his next destination, with the “Marc Overmars route” (Ajax-Arsenal-Barcelona) being one he has previously expressed interest in.

1. Perfect fit for the Arsenal control hub

While Mikel Arteta sparked anger last summer for not replacing Granit Xhaka, a swoop for Frenkie de Jong would certainly justify his patience.

The 26-year-old possesses all the qualities one needs to thrive in our LCM role: composure to resist the press, outstanding vision to spot (and pick out) attacking runs, and a ball-carrying ability that is unrivalled among all midfielders in Europe’s top-five leagues - registering 4.68 progressive runs per 90 minutes.

There is still some way to go before De Jong matches Xhaka for defensive work though, and he currently lacks the physicality to screen a backline for long periods. But in-game intelligence allows him to make vital interceptions and our structure could help mitigate his recovery troubles, at least until he improves in that regard.

A midfielder ranks high on the summer wish list and, although he would command a sizeable fee, De Jong looks like the ideal choice.
